Transaction 68a3c525a3c641f39578ddc2da1a96211b9331a357bf677e09ca042c30b72a1a
1 Input
1 Output
-
68a3c525a3c641f39578ddc2da1a96211b9331a357bf677e09ca042c30b72a1a:0
- value
- 967094
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d7065a289dda2849d7b27cc5c15cf7ae7d7ad8b
- address
- bc1q84cxtg5fmk3gf8tmylx9c9w00tna0tvtuqfut0